The Foundation receives no government funding and relies entirely on grants and voluntary donations.
You can help us to improve quality of life for spinal injury patients by making a donation at any level.
10 people giving £10 per month (plus Gift Aid) is worth £1,500 per year to SMSF which would support essential current
research activities, £5,000 from a company Christmas ball or golf day would fund a new assistive device to evaluate
the Quality of Life impact, £50,000 would allow us to employ a researcher to investigate and enhance the care for
children with SCI across Europe and £100,000 could fund advanced measurement labs or a fellowship to investigate
prevention of complications and make a real impact on the quality of life of the 40,000 people living with spinal injury
in the UK.
